Study Summary
There are many treatment options available for the management of chronic pain . Some include, but are not limited to, over-the-counter medications, Non-Steroidal Anti-Inflammatory Drugs, Physical Therapy, Transcutaneous Electrical Nerve Stimulation (TENS) and nerve blocks. Historically, the mainstay of pain treatment has been pharmacotherapy. However, pharmacotherapy has varying degrees of effectiveness and is often associated with undesirable side effects. Although many patients are successfully treated, for those who fail some of these more conservative therapies the remaining option is limited to spinal cord stimulation (SCS), proven to be an effective therapy to more than half of those failing conservative treatments . Over 50% of those who have failed these more conservative methods of pain management, can now, under the guidance of a clinician utilizing SCS, have their pain levels successfully managed. SCS is a less invasive therapy that is a reversible treatment with greater long-term benefits than more permanent, radical approaches and one that deserves greater consideration in the management of chronic, intractable pain.

What is the current status of trial NCT00205855?
This trial is currently completed. It is a Phase 3 study. The enrollment target is 65 participants. The study started on 2003-02. Estimated completion is 2005-03.
What conditions does trial NCT00205855 study?
This clinical trial studies the following conditions: Pain, Chronic Pain, Back Pain, Pain, Intractable, Failed Back Surgery Syndrome.
